How much do retail scan coordinator j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for retail scan coordinator in the United States is $20.63,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.31 and $23.08 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a retail scan coordinator?

A Retail Scan Coordinator is responsible for managing and maintaining the accuracy of product prices and information within a retail store’s scanning systems. They ensure that product barcodes, prices, and descriptions are up-to-date and correctly reflected at checkout. This involves regular audits, updating the store’s database, and collaborating with other departments to address discrepancies. Their role helps prevent pricing errors, ensures compliance with store policies, and enhances the overall shopping experience for customers.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a retail scan coordinator?

To excel as a Retail Scan Coordinator, you need strong attention to detail, data entry proficiency, and a solid understanding of inventory management,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, scanning software, and retail inventory databases is typically required. Excellent organizational skills, problem-solving abilities, and effective communication help you collaborate with store teams and resolve pricing discrepancies. These skills are vital to ensure accurate pricing, minimize inventory errors, and support smooth store operations.

What are some common challenges faced by retail scan coordinators, and how can they be addressed?

Retail Scan Coordinators often encounter challenges such as maintaining accurate pricing data, managing frequent product changes, and ensuring timely updates to scanning systems. To address these, it's important to develop strong attention to detail, communicate regularly with store management and vendors, and stay organized with scheduling updates. Utilizing reliable inventory and scanning software, as well as participating in ongoing training, can also help minimize errors and keep operations running smoothly.

Overview of Responsibilities

At Sprouts Farmers Market, the Scan Coordinator is responsible for maintaining the overall price integrity in the store.

  • Conducting daily, weekly, and monthly price changes, including changing shelf signs and tags and promotional signs
  • Verifying weekly ad price changes, promotional price accuracy and pricing signage in all departments
  • Ensure compliance with all company and governmental compliance regulations
  • Must be able to work quickly and with accuracy to support pricing integrity in the store

Qualifications

To be a Scan Coordinator at Sprouts Farmers Market you must:

  • Be at least 18 years of age, have a high school diploma or equivalent and 1-3 months related experience and/or training; or acceptable combination of education and experience.
  • Must have strong analytical and organizational skills in order to analyze total scanning programs, and to properly maintain necessary reports and schedules, and be able to understand and effectively use billing and accounting principles and processes.
  • Must possess excellent mathematical skills and a working knowledge of Microsoft Office.
  • Have and show an outgoing, friendly behavior with a positive attitude and the ability to interact with our customers, employees, and vendors.
  • Be able to work varied hours/days as business dictates.
  • Must be able to read price tags, create signs, post price tags and signs. Good vision is required in order to read and set signs. Ability to staple, scan and using a computer to activate new pricing. Also must be able to use a step ladder.
  • Be able to vertically/horizontally transfer boxes weighing up to 17 lbs., from 1" to 34", up to a distance of 8 feet for up to 1 hour. Walking up to 4 miles per 8 hours is expected.
  • Be able to conduct repetitive crouching/kneeling/squatting to access a point 6 inches from the ground for up to 50 hours will be necessary.
